Progress indication mechanism is refactored to support incrementing progress within multithreaded algorithms.
The class Message_ProgressIndicator is only an interface to the user application.
It accumulates the progress provided by progress scopes.
The counter is protected by mutex for thread-safety.
The new class Message_ProgressScope replacing Message_ProgressSentry should be used to advance the progress.
The scopes are nested to each other to reflect the nested nature of operations.
The new class Message_ProgressRange should be used to pass the progress to sub-scopes.
All OCCT algorithms involving progress indication have been updated to new API.
Improvements in Draw_ProgressIndicator:
- Separate console mode has been added in order to make possible to put the progress into std::cout instead
or in addition to the draw interpreter, instead of trigger option "-tclOutput".
- Treatment of Ctrl-Break signal has been added.
Now any operation can be aborted by Ctrl-C or Ctrl-Break keystroke.

Warnings issued by gcc 8.1.0 are eliminated.
New Standard_WarningDisableFunctionCast.hxx header file is introduced to disable GCC warning "-Wcast-function-type" in those files *.cxx where it is issued. This warning is issued when the conversion from the pointer to one function type to the pointer to another function type takes places, it was added in gcc 8.1.0.
The function MyVISEDG in SWDRAW_ShapeAnalysis.cxx is removed as it does not seem to do anything useful and relevant DRAW command K_VISEDG is never used in tests.

New macro Standard_FALLTHROUGH is defined for use in a switch statement immediately before a case label, if code associated with the previous case label may fall through to that
next label (i.e. does not end with "break" or "return" etc.).
This macro indicates that the fall through is intentional and should not be diagnosed by a compiler that warns on fallthrough.
The macro is inserted in places that currently generate such warning message and where fallthrough is intentional.
Doxygen comments are provided for this and other macros in Standard_Macro.hxx.

Use of Cotire tool is introduced for acceleration of CMake builds, by usage of precompiled headers.
CMake option BUILD_USE_PCH is added to enable / disable use of precompiled headers
When precompiled headers are used, additional compiler macros are defined globally in the build system to avoid problems due to different order of included files:
- NOMINMAX is defined on Windows to prevent defining "min" and "max" as macros by windows.h
- STRSAFE_NO_DEPRECATE and _SCL_SECURE_NO_WARNINGS are defined on Windows to prevent declaring functions of standard C library as deprecated by #pragma, and other warnings in system headers
- GL_GLEXT_LEGACY and GLX_GLEXT_LEGACY are defined to ensure that only OCCT's own glext.h is used
- __STDC_FORMAT_MACROS is defined to have standard C print format macros always defined
Code is corrected to avoid conflicts with system headers and in case of compiling together as unity builds (partially):
- Some locally defined variables in TKV3d, TKHLR are renamed to be unique
- Duplicated definitions of macros and global functions are eliminated in TKSTEP
- Useless header WNT_UInt.hxx is removed
- Usage of local variables conflicting with X11 macro is avoided in Draw_Viewer.cxx
- Local variables in AIS_ConcentricRelation.cxx are renamed to avoid conflict with macros defined in windows.h
- HXX files containing code are renamed to PXX or merged with corresponding CXX files.
IVtkTools classes are corrected to avoid compiler warnings disabled in non-PCH builds by inclusion of VTK headers.
Useless pragmas disabling warnings on MSVC are removed

Method DownCast() is made template, to be available only when argument is actually a pointer or handle to a base class.
For compatibility with existing code, method DownCast() that can be used for the same type, derived, or unrelated class (i.e. where there is no actual down casting) is still available, its use shall cause "deprecated" compiler warning.
OCCT code is updated to remove meaningless DownCast()s; a few places where DownCast() was used with argument of unrelated type are corrected.
DRAW command QAHandleCast is removed (it was useful only during redesign of handles).
